And iTunes 9.1 drops, but no eBooks for Macs...for now
As I said yesterday with 10.6.3 dropping and then rumors of iTunes 9.1 coming soon (closer to the iPad launch was conventional wisdom), we're all in pre-iPad launch day mode. I guess like the old "Think Different" campaigns, Apple broke with conventional wisdom and iTunes 9.1 dropped today.
Along with all the expected features, and some improvements to Genius lists (I didn't notice any difference in mine), is the iBook syncing. I had hoped that there might be a hint of being able to read downloaded books, but alas no hints there. Even TUAW and Gizmodo haven't found a hint of being able to read books from iBooks on your Mac.
My gut tells me that being able to buy and read iBooks on your Mac will be coming, but I'm thinking not until Q4 this year. Just in time for holiday buying time...
